Advantages of Python Over Other Programming Languages
Solid Reasons Why Python Excels Compared to Other Programming Languages
Advantages of Python Over Other Programming Languages
Python is a versatile and easy-to-read programming language that offers several advantages over other languages. Its simplicity and readability make it ideal for beginners, while its extensive libraries and frameworks cater to a wide range of applications from web development to data analysis. Python's dynamic typing and automatic memory management streamline the development process, reducing the time and effort required to write and maintain code. Additionally, its strong community support and cross-platform compatibility make Python a popular choice for both individual developers and large organizations seeking efficient and scalable solutions.
To Download Our Brochure: https://www.justacademy.co/download-brochure-for-free
Message us for more information: +91 9987184296
1 - Python is beginner friendly: Python is easy to learn and understand, making it an excellent choice for students who are new to programming. Its simple syntax and readability help students grasp fundamental programming concepts quickly.
2) Versatile and powerful: Python is a versatile programming language that can be used for a wide range of applications, from web development to data analysis and artificial intelligence. It offers a vast array of libraries and frameworks that students can leverage for various projects.
3) Huge community support: Python has a large and active community of developers who are always willing to help beginners and provide support. Students can easily find tutorials, documentation, and forums to seek assistance and collaborate with others on projects.
4) Cross platform compatibility: Python runs on all major operating systems, including Windows, macOS, and Linux, making it easy for students to work on their projects regardless of the platform they are using.
5) Emphasis on readability: Python's clean and readable code structure encourages good coding practices and helps students write more maintainable code. This focus on readability makes it easier for students to debug and troubleshoot their programs.
6) Extensive educational resources: There are numerous online resources and tutorials available for students to learn Python, including interactive coding platforms, video lectures, and textbooks. This abundance of resources makes it convenient for students to access quality learning materials.
7) Rapid prototyping capabilities: Python's concise syntax and dynamic typing allow students to quickly prototype and test out ideas without getting bogged down in complex syntax rules. This rapid prototyping ability accelerates the learning process and encourages creativity.
8) Strong industry demand: Python is one of the most in demand programming languages in the job market, with a wide range of career opportunities available for skilled Python developers. Training students in Python can enhance their employability and prepare them for lucrative career prospects.
9) Integration with other languages: Python can be easily integrated with other programming languages like C/C++, Java, and R, allowing students to leverage the strengths of different languages for their projects. This interoperability expands students' programming capabilities and gives them a more comprehensive skill set.
10) Scalability and performance optimization: While Python is known for its simplicity and ease of use, it also offers tools and techniques for optimizing performance and scaling applications. Students can learn how to fine tune their code for efficiency and effectiveness, preparing them for real world programming challenges.
11) Abundance of job opportunities: Python developers are highly sought after in various industries, including software development, data science, machine learning, and web development. By mastering Python, students increase their chances of landing rewarding and stable careers in the tech sector.
12) Support for multiple paradigms: Python supports multiple programming paradigms, including procedural, object oriented, and functional programming. This versatility allows students to explore different programming styles and approaches, broadening their understanding of software development concepts.
13) Growing ecosystem of tools and libraries: The Python ecosystem continues to expand with new tools, libraries, and frameworks being developed to enhance productivity and streamline development processes. By learning Python, students gain access to a rich set of resources that can boost their coding efficiency.
14) Emphasis on code readability and maintainability: Python's design philosophy prioritizes code readability and simplicity, making it easier for students to write clean, organized code that is easy to maintain and debug. This focus on code quality instills good coding practices in students from the beginning.
15) Strong foundational skills: Learning Python equips students with strong foundational programming skills that are applicable to other languages and technologies. The concepts and principles they learn while mastering Python can be transferred to other programming languages, enabling them to adapt to new technologies seamlessly.
Browse our course links : https://www.justacademy.co/all-courses
To Join our FREE DEMO Session: Click Here
Contact Us for more info:
- Message us on Whatsapp: +91 9987184296
- Email id: info@justacademy.co
Web Development Training In Coimbatore
Difference Between Break And Continue In Python
Best Software Testing Institute In Gurgaon